Short Answer: Petlab Co Products Manufactured, Where Are PetLab Co Products Manufactured

The following topic, Where Are PetLab Co Products Manufactured?, will be discussed in depth in this blog post, and all relevant information will be included. Continue reading to learn more about this topic.

All of our

premium pet supplements

are formulated and manufactured in the U.S. in GMP certified, FDA registered facilities. Our ingredients undergo rigorous third-party laboratory testing for highest quality standards. We ship every product from our warehouse in Denver, Colorado.

Dog Salmon Oil: Can I give my dog salmon oil

Is Salmon Oil Good for my Dog and Cat? Simply put, yes Salmon oil is a great way to augment your dog’s diet. Salmon oil is rich in omega-3 and omega-6 fatty acids that support a healthy immune system, heart health, anti-inflammatory properties, healthy skin and coat and cognitive function.

Dogs Human Probiotics: Can you give dogs human probiotics

Can Dogs Take Human Probiotics? Yes, dogs can take human probiotics ; they are not harmful to pets. However, they do not provide the same benefits as a species-specific supplement. The dog-specific bacteria may be found in combination with similar bacterial strains found in human supplements.

Cheese Bad: Is cheese bad for a dog

While cheese can be safe to feed to your dog , there are some things to remember. Cheese is high in fat, and feeding too much to your dog regularly can cause weight gain and lead to obesity. Even more problematic, it could lead to pancreatitis, a serious and potentially fatal illness in dogs.

Dog Probiotics: What time of day should I give my dog probiotics

If probiotics are being used to help with digestion, they should be taken with meals , but otherwise they may survive better if given between meals, particularly if taken with liquid that helps to dilute stomach acid and move them more quickly into the digestive tract (maybe give them after your dog takes a big drink).

Coconut Oil Remove Tartar: Will coconut oil remove tartar from dog’s teeth

Coconut oil may promote a healthier mouth and gums but it will do nothing to remove plaque from teeth or infection in the gums If your dogs have really bad breath, they may need dental cleanings. Once the teeth are clean, dental bones and daily brushing can keep them clean.

Dogs Teeth: Is baking soda safe for dogs teeth

Is this okay? No. Baking soda has a high alkaline content and, if swallowed, it can upset the acid balance in the stomach and digestive tract In addition, baking soda does not taste good which may cause your dog to be uncooperative when you try to brush his teeth.

What is generic to Apoquel?


Apoquel:

Back in May 2013, the FDA approved Apoquel, “for the control of pruritus associated with allergic dermatitis and the control of atopic dermatitis in dogs at least 12 months of age.” The generic name for Apoquel is its active ingredient, oclacitinib.
